Cost-Effectiveness: Comparing the Economic Aspects of Dental Implants and Dentures



If you're considering oral implants or dentures, you might be questioning which option is a lot more economical. When it pertains to set you back, it is necessary to consider both the first investment and the long-term costs.

Dental implants often tend to have a greater in advance price contrasted to dentures. This is because the process of implant placement includes surgery and the use of premium products. Nonetheless, it deserves keeping in mind that dental implants are made to be a long-lasting service. They're a lot more durable and can last a lifetime with proper treatment, reducing the requirement for frequent substitutes or repair work.

On the other hand, dentures might have a lower first cost, yet they may need adjustments, relining, or perhaps replacement with time, which can build up in regards to continuous expenses.

Ultimately, the cost-effectiveness of dental implants versus dentures depends upon your specific needs and choices, as well as your long-lasting oral wellness objectives.

Durability: Comprehending the Longevity and Life-span of Dental Implants and Dentures



Consider the long life and life expectancy of oral implants and dentures when determining which option is right for you. Both dental implants and dentures have their own resilience and life expectancy, and it's important to recognize these variables prior to making a decision.

Here are 4 key points to take into consideration:

2. Dentures: Dentures, on the other hand, are removable appliances that replace missing out on teeth. While they can be an economical option, they generally have a much shorter life-span compared to implants. Dentures might need to be changed every 5-7 years due to damage.

3. Upkeep: Oral implants call for regular cleaning, flossing, and oral check-ups, similar to natural teeth. Dentures require day-to-day cleaning and saturating to prevent microorganisms build-up.

4. Bone Health: Dental implants boost the jawbone, protecting against bone loss and preserving face framework. Dentures, nevertheless, don't give the exact same degree of stimulation, which can result in bone loss gradually.

Understanding the durability and lifespan of dental implants and dentures is important in making a notified choice. Seek advice from your dental expert to identify which option is finest suited for your specific needs and scenarios.

Oral Wellness Perks: Analyzing the Effect of Dental Implants and Dentures on Overall Oral Wellness



Maintaining appropriate oral hygiene is vital in assessing the influence of oral implants and dentures on your total dental health and wellness.



Oral implants offer significant dental health and wellness advantages as they function like all-natural teeth, boosting the jawbone and stopping bone loss. This assists in keeping the framework and stability of your jaw, which in turn sustains your facial attributes.

With dental implants, you can take pleasure in a much more natural attacking and chewing experience, permitting you to consume a wider range of foods easily. Additionally, dental implants do not call for any kind of special cleaning techniques; you can simply brush and floss them like your natural teeth.

On the other hand, dentures need unique treatment and cleansing, as they need to be removed and cleaned separately. Dentures can likewise create gum irritation and pain otherwise correctly fitted.
